Daly Lake Dam
Daly Lake Dam is a dam in Ravalli, Montana and has an elevation of 7,303 feet.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Dam
- Description: dam in Ravalli County, Montana, United States of America
- Also known as: “Bitterroot National Forest Daily Lake Dam”
